Convert EET to WAT

WAT is 1 hour behind EET. EET is UTC+2 and WAT is UTC+1.

Right now: EET · WAT

Best time to schedule a meeting

Standard 9–5 working hours overlap for 7 hours: 10:00 AM–5:00 PM EET (9:00 AM–4:00 PM WAT). Schedule meetings inside that window.

About EET

Eastern European Time (EET) is UTC+2. It is used in Athens, Helsinki, Kyiv and Cairo in winter.

Eastern European Time is UTC+2, used by Greece, Finland, Romania, Bulgaria and the Baltic states in winter, and by Egypt and much of the eastern Mediterranean. It shifts to EEST at UTC+3 in summer on the same European schedule. Ukraine is on this zone, which is why wartime reporting timestamps from Kyiv are two or three hours ahead of UTC depending on the season.

About WAT

West Africa Time (WAT) is UTC+1. It is used in Nigeria, Cameroon, Angola and much of central and western Africa.

West Africa Time is UTC+1 all year, with no daylight saving anywhere that uses it. It covers Lagos, Kinshasa and Luanda — a very large population on a single fixed offset. It matches Central European Time in winter and falls an hour behind it in summer, which means a standing Europe–Nigeria meeting moves twice a year at the European end and never at the African one.

Does this gap change with the seasons?

This gap is seasonal. The abbreviations themselves are fixed offsets, but the region on EET switches to EEST (UTC+3) from late March to late October. So the 1-hour figure on this page is correct for the part of the year when both places are actually on these abbreviations, and changes by an hour outside it.

WAT does not shift, so the whole change comes from one side. A recurring meeting fixed in WAT will appear to move by an hour for everyone on the other side, twice a year, without anyone changing anything.

This is the reason scheduling systems store an IANA zone such as Region/City rather than an offset or an abbreviation: the zone knows its own rules and the offset does not.
